Lysergic acid diethylamide, LSD (commonly called acid) and Magic mushrooms (commonly called shrooms) are the two widely-used psychedelic drugs. They are widely referred to as classic psychedelics and have both been proven to be physiologically fit for human consumption. The study of psychedelic compounds is growing by the day, after several years of being ignored and prohibited.
